Synthesis and structure–Activity relationships of aroylpyrrole alkylamide bradykinin (B2) antagonists
作者:Mark A. Youngman、John R. Carson、Jung S. Lee、Scott L. Dax、Sui-Po Zhang、Ray W. Colburn、Dennis J. Stone、Ellen E. Codd、Michele C. Jetter
DOI:10.1016/s0960-894x(03)00104-5
日期:2003.4
The synthesis and structure-activity relationships of a novel series of aroylpyrrole alkylamindes as potent selective bradykinin 132 receptor antagonists are described. Several members of this series display nanomolar affinity at the B-2 receptor and show activity in an animal model of antinociception. (C) 2003 Elsevier Science Ltd. All rights reserved.
